Geography & Cartography is the 107th most popular major in the country with 8,936 degrees awarded in 2019-2020. In 2017-2018, geography and cartography graduates who were awarded their degree in 2015-2017, earned an average of $36,126 and had an average of $23,577 in loans still to pay off.
Across South Carolina, there were 37 geography and cartography gra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$18,977 respectively. At the bachelor’s degree level specifically, there were 28 geography and cartography gra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ively.

You’ll join some of the best and brightest minds around if you attend University of South Carolina - Columbia. The school came in at #1 for the Best Value Geography Schools for a Bachelor’s in South Carolina For Those Getting Aid. UofSC is a public institution located in Columbia, South Carolina. The school has a large population, and it awarded 28 bachelors’s degrees in 2019-2020.
UofSC also made our “Best Geography & Cartography Bachelor’s Degree Schools in South Carolina” list, coming in at #1. The estimated yearly cost for UofSC is $20,509 for south carolina bachelor’s degree geography students with aid.
The low student loan default rate of 3.3% is a good sign that students have an easier time paying off their loans than they might at other schools. For comparison, the national default rate is 10.1%. The school has an excellent freshman retention rate of 90%, which means students like the school well enough to return for a second year.
